Karjahana

Karjahana is a village located in Bhanpur tehsil of Basti district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 3km away from sub-district headquarter Bhanpur (tehsildar office) and 32km away from district headquarter Basti. As per 2009 stats, Ukada is the gram panchayat of Karjahana village.

About Karjahana

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Karjahana is 178594. The village spans a total geographical area of 40.23 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 272194. Basti is nearest town to Karjahana village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 32km away.

Population of Karjahana

According to the 2011 Census, Karjahana has a total population of about 428, with approximately 206 males and 222 females. The sex ratio is around 1077 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 73 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 109 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 55.37%, with male literacy at about 66.02% and female literacy near 45.50%. There are around 65 households in the village. Connectivity of Karjahana

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Karjahana. As per the 2011 stats, Karjahana had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
